How can I write a cover letter of dental assistant?
The cover letter on dental assists is a thoughtfully written introduction that outlines the work you apply to, your unique skills and work history and your personality, and adequacy for the position. When applying for a job for an assistant assistant assistant, the applicant uses the CV and the cover letter to introduce himself at the recruitment. While the CV is a formal way to break down your skills, experience and education, the cover letter allows you to introduce yourself to a personal level. It should include your name and address, name and address of your potential employer and the date the letter is composed. In addition, the guidelines of cover letters usually recommend a formal greeting and closure, as well as a handwritten signature. This format shows a high level of professionalism and will help you become a dental assistant on your way.
In Writing, a cover letter of dental assistant, you should first mention the position you are applying for. This sets the tone for the rest of the letter and allows the recruiter to knowwhat position you are looking for in your business. It also avoids any confusion if the dental office hires more than one position. According to this method, your intention is obvious from the introductory sentences of the letter.
The CV will deal with your work experience and education in detail, but you should mention these items a brief reference in the cover letter with a dentist. Do not go overboard when explaining your qualifications; Your CV will do it. Simply emphasize what experience and training makes you the right job.
One of the primary functions of any cover letter is to allow the applicant a personal introduction before the recruiter reads his resume. Use this occasion to shine your personality in your cover letter. Include information about your special personal skills such as your strong work ethics, multitasking adepts and the ability to work well under pressure. MYou can also include any personal achievements or work -related achievements such as obtaining any work awards or honors.
